Default Can Someone Explain To Me Where The Term 'Owned' Came From???

I noticed from a few forums people relating to other people's mishaps as 'Owned'? What exactly does that mean and where did it come from

Anyway, "owned" means something along the lines of "to be dominated or controlled by". Not sure where it came from - probably from the same place "kewl" and "1337" came from, wherever that is.

The owner of something--whether a car, a pet, a slave--decides its fate; the item owned has no control over its destiny.

When one is the victim of circumstances or is outperformed, one has no control over one's destiny. In that sense it is identical to being owned in the literal sense.

This comes not from any specific research on the origin of the use of the term, but by reasoning from first principles. I should have thought you could have done that yourself.
